Within a given city there are countless boundaries, those which are real/physical define space through a set of policy-driven and societal rules. Then there are the invisible barriers, and these are the boundaries which divide communities and people with myriad scales of space. Alternative community engagement practices from urban art movements can help bridge these divides and provide individuals/communities barred by these boundaries.

Community engagement fulfills a human desire to innovate. In the urban setting, social innovation encourages productive conversations about urban perspective based on race, gender, and wealth - community engagement can break down power dynamics and get individuals from all types of backgrounds speaking on a level playing field.

Guerrilla art gives agency to disenfranchised groups of people. When employed as a tool for community engagement, the individual becomes empowered by their art, the anonymity of their vocalization, and the impact is noticeable through reactions and use of the art, be it graffiti, mural, or constructed hoax.

Sceneography and performance-based placemaking are tools from urban art movements which have the power to enliven urban space. Communities might utilize these practices to communicate their values and begin a movement of collaboration with designers, planners, and developers towards a more just and thoughtful urban landscape.
